Anchor Marlitt (800) is also required but not listed. As a substitute, you can use DMC Satin Floss #S5200.
Stitched on 32ct Blue Dynasty hand dyed linen by Silkweaver Fabrics using Needlepaint Threads (discontinued), Rainbow Gallery Petite Treasure Braid, and Mill Hill Beads. The stitch count is 180W x 319H.
We recommend using DMC threads as a substitute for Needlepaint threads.
DMC 210 for NP2008
DMC 553 for NP 2009
DMC 327 for NP 2010
and DMC 154 for NP2011
